Beakers While most beakers have graduated volume measurements etched into their glass, the measurements are an approximation that may deviate from the actual volume by five percent, making them unsuitable for use as a precision measurement tool. A watch glass circular convex or concave rounded piece of the glass often used to hold a small amount of solid or liquid, to evaporate a liquid, while being weighed, and for many other purposes.
